DreamWriter Quick Start Directions
Technology Committee, May, 2002
Portable word processors such as the DreamWriter units are a great way
to get your students to do more writing. Students can write up outlines,
essays, scripts, articles and even then text for web pages and PowerPoint
presentations. By using commas and spaces, they can type up data for spreadsheets
and databases too. And since they don't waste time with formatting and "font
fiddle", they spend more time concentrating on writing, not layout. Once the
first one or two drafts are completed, then you give them permission to copy
the text into a Clarisworks, MS Word, Netscape Composer, or PowerPoint file
on the computer. It is like having a cluster of computers in your classroom.
However, you only need one computer in the classroom and about 10 to 15 word
processors since only completed assignments are downloaded into the computer.
It is important to follow these steps completely in the order they are
given. You should save student files to a 3.5 inch floppy disk as a backup.
Make sure all disks are scanned for viruses. If not, please report this to
the computer coordinator.
Step 1: Inputing text to DreamWriter
- Turn on DreamWriter by pressing top right button in the recessed
portion of the DreamWriter.
You should see the default message screen or the icon's for "Organizer
Menu" or "Word Processor Menu".
- Press the the "WP" key to enter the main menu
- Choose the "Edit Text" icon by either pressing the number
"1" key or moving the highlight by pressing the "Arrow"
keys.
You are now in the text editing screen and you can entering text on the
screen like any other word processor.
Step 2: Saving a File
- Press the "WP" key again to return to main menu.
- Press the number "2" key to select the "File" menu
or move the highlight using the "Arrow" keys and press the "Return"
key.
- Press the number "2" key to select the "Store" menu
or move the highlight using the "Arrow" keys and press the "Return"
key.
- In the store file window name the file that you wish to store.
- Use the "Tab" key to select the directory use wish to save
the file. (Built-in, Card, or Dreamlink)
- Press "Return" key to save the file.
You should now see you file in the "Directory" box on the right
side of your screen.
Step 3: Transferring File to a Computer.
Computer:
- Before you begin make sure you have loaded the "Dreamlink"
software to a MAC or PC.
- Start the "Dreamlink" application on your computer.
- In the "Dreamlink" application window.
- Select the "Port" you used to connect the "Centronics"
printer cable to the computer. (Modem or Printer).
- Choose the "Folder" where you are going to store the file
by using the "Change Folder" button.
- Select "Store File".
- Select "RTF" if the file will be used by a word processor
application ( MS Word, MS Works, ClarisWorks)
- Select "Text" if the file will be used by a spreadsheet or
database application (Excel or Database)
DreamWriter:
- Press the "WP" key to go back to the main menu.
- Press the number "6" key to select the "Others" menu
or move the highlight by using the "Arrow" keys and pressing "Return".
- Press the number "1" key to select the "Communicate"
menu or move the highlight by using the "Arrow" keys and pressing
"Return".
- Use the "Arrow" keys to move highlight to the file you want
to transfer.
- Press the "Return" key.
- Select "No" in the convert to ASCII window.
- Press the "Return" key.
Your file is now transferred to the hard drive of your computer.
The file can be transported in to the Word Processing, Spreadsheet,
or Database applications.
